Program Overview


Program Overview

The Certificate III in Bricklaying and Blocklaying is a nationally recognized course that provides apprentices with the skills and knowledge required to efficiently produce quality work in the construction industry.


Career Opportunities

Occupational titles for graduates of this program may include:


  • Bricklayer
  • Blocklayer
  • Paver

Structure and Availability

The course structure consists of 28 units, including core and elective units. The nominal duration of the bricklaying apprenticeship is 48 months, with an expected duration of 42 months. Apprentices can be accepted throughout the year, and training dates are structured upon intake. On-campus training is conducted on CQUniversity's Rockhampton City Campus.


Core Units

  • CPCCCA3002: Carry out setting out
  • CPCCOM1012: Work effectively and sustainably in the construction industry
  • CPCCOM1013: Plan and organise work
  • CPCCOM1014: Conduct workplace communication
  • CPCCOM1015: Carry out measurements and calculations
  • CPCCOM2001: Read and interpret plans and specifications
  • CPCCCM2006: Apply basic levelling procedures
  • CPCCCM2008: Erect and dismantle restricted height scaffolding
  • CPCCCM2012: Work safely at heights
  • CPCCBL3005: Lay masonry walls and corners
  • CPCCBL3002: Carry out masonry veneer construction
  • CPCCBL3003: Carry out cavity brick construction
  • CPCCBL2001: Handle and prepare bricklaying and blocklaying materials
  • CPCCBL2002: Use bricklaying and blocklaying tools and equipment
  • CPCCBL3009: Install flashings and damp proof course
  • CPCCBL3006: Lay multi-thickness walls and piers
  • CPCCBL3010: Construct masonry arches
  • CPCCBL3011: Construct curved walls
  • CPCCBL3013: Construct masonry structural systems
  • CPCCWHS2001: Apply WHS requirements, policies and procedures in the construction industry

Elective Units

  • CPCCBL3014: Install fire-rated masonry construction
  • CPCCBL3001: Lay paving
  • CPCCCM2007: Use explosive power tools
  • CPCCBL3004: Construct masonry steps and stairs
  • CPCCBL3012: Construct fireplaces and chimneys
  • CPCCBL3015: Construct decorative brickwork
  • CPCCCO2013: Carry out concreting to simple forms
  • CPCCSF2004: Place and fix reinforcement materials
  • CPCCCM2009: Carry out basic demolition

Requirements

Entry requirements for this course include completion of the bksb (Basic Key Skills Builder) online literacy, numeracy, and digital literacy assessment prior to enrolment, unless the student has completed an equal or higher-level course. A strong grasp of basic mathematics is also beneficial.


Fees and Scholarships

The total fee for this course is $23,352, with a fee for service per unit of $834. Recognition of Prior Learning (RPL) fees apply at $626 per unit. Scholarships, bursaries, and stipends are available to support students with their studies.


How to Apply

To apply for this course, students must:


  1. Check the course requirements
  2. Get a Unique Student Identifier
  3. Find an employer to support their apprenticeship
  4. Choose an Australian Apprenticeship Support Network (AASN) provider
  5. Select CQUniversity as their training provider
